I think it goes back to the idea of training people to do a better job, giving them the information to do a better job. And this Smithsonian through the National Zoo had a program of zoo management. They would go out and they would teach a month long zoo management class around the world, different parts of the world. Wow. And I was asked with my mammal expertise, if I would be part of a team going to China. And I went to Shanghai, China for a month. And I taught along with a bird person and a vet and so forth, animal management to people throughout China that came to the Shanghai Zoo.
